Ahmedabad: The Historic City of Heritage and Modernity

Ahmedabad, the largest city in Gujarat, seamlessly blends the old with the new. It is home to a myriad of architectural wonders, including the iconic Sabarmati Ashram, Jama Masjid, and the magnificent Adalaj Stepwell. Explore the colorful markets of Ahmedabad, indulge in lip-smacking street food, and witness the splendor of the International Kite Festival held annually.

Rann of Kutch: Where the Earth Meets the Sky

Prepare to be mesmerized by the surreal beauty of the Rann of Kutch, the largest salt desert in the world. Visit during the Rann Utsav, a vibrant festival celebrating the region's art, culture, and handicrafts. Experience the thrill of desert safaris, witness traditional folk performances, and immerse yourself in the captivating local traditions.

Gir National Park: A Royal Abode of the Asiatic Lions

Embark on a wildlife adventure in Gir National Park, the only natural habitat of the majestic Asiatic lions. Explore the dense forests, catch a glimpse of leopards, hyenas, and numerous bird species. The park also offers nature walks, safaris, and camping experiences, providing an unforgettable rendezvous with nature.

Dwarka: The Sacred Land of Lord Krishna

Dwarka, one of the Char Dham pilgrimage sites, is believed to be the ancient kingdom of Lord Krishna. Visit the sacred Dwarkadhish Temple, the breathtaking Dwarka Beach, and Nageshwar Jyotirlinga Temple. Don't miss the vibrant festivities during Janmashtami, celebrating Lord Krishna's birth, which draw devotees from far and wide.

Somnath: The Epitome of Spirituality

Situated on the shores of the Arabian Sea, Somnath is home to one of the 12 Jyotirlinga shrines dedicated to Lord Shiva. Witness the grandeur of the Somnath Temple, explore the nearby Bhalka Tirtha, and marvel at the majestic sea-facing Aarti. The serene ambiance and religious significance of this place make it a must-visit for spiritual seekers.

Patan: A Tapestry of Heritage and Crafts

Patan, known for its UNESCO-listed Rani ki Vav stepwell, is a treasure trove of history and art. Admire the intricate carvings and architectural brilliance of this ancient structure. Patan is also renowned for its Patola silk sarees, a traditional textile art form dating back centuries. Witness the meticulous craftsmanship and learn about the dying art of Patola weaving.
